Market Overview:

Middle East & Africa All Terrain Vehicle Market was valued at USD 500.06 Million in 2024 and is expected to reach USD 639.34 Million by 2030 with a CAGR of 4.18% during the forecast period. The Middle East & Africa All-Terrain Vehicle (ATV) market is witnessing steady expansion driven by rising interest in adventure sports, growing deployment in agriculture and defense sectors, and increasing awareness of utility-based recreational mobility. These vehicles are becoming more popular due to their ability to operate efficiently in rugged environments, making them suitable for both leisure and professional applications. Advancements in ATV technology such as improved suspension systems, lightweight frames, and better fuel efficiency are further propelling their adoption. The market is also benefiting from a shift in consumer preferences toward off-road experiences and the use of ATVs for patrolling, mining, and search-and-rescue operations, which is broadening their use across various industries.

Market Drivers

Expanding Utility Applications Across Sectors

All-terrain vehicles are increasingly being adopted beyond recreational use due to their adaptability across a wide range of industries. Sectors such as agriculture, construction, law enforcement, and search-and-rescue now rely on ATVs for efficient mobility in rugged or remote environments where conventional vehicles are impractical. These vehicles provide effective solutions for tasks like transporting tools, inspecting infrastructure, or navigating uneven terrains during emergency operations. Their compact size and maneuverability allow operators to access areas that are typically inaccessible by standard vehicles. In agriculture, ATVs assist in land inspection, fencing, and crop monitoring, improving operational productivity. In construction zones, they support transportation of personnel and equipment across rough terrains. Public safety and military organizations also integrate ATVs for patrolling and quick response in off-road conditions. This multifunctional capability positions ATVs as essential tools in several professional domains, expanding the consumer base beyond hobbyists and recreational riders.

Technological Advancements Enhancing Performance

Innovation in all-terrain vehicle design and engineering is significantly driving market momentum. Modern ATVs now incorporate features that improve safety, comfort, and performance, making them more appealing to a wider range of users. Electronic fuel injection systems enhance fuel efficiency and provide smoother throttle response, while automatic transmissions and power steering improve handling and user-friendliness. Upgraded suspension systems offer better ride stability and shock absorption, making it easier to traverse uneven landscapes without compromising comfort. Integration of GPS tracking and telemetry systems is enabling smarter vehicle management, particularly beneficial for fleet operators in commercial sectors. Safety enhancements like rollover protection structures, traction control, and ergonomic designs reduce accident risks and enhance user confidence, which is crucial in driving first-time purchases. Manufacturers are also focusing on durability by using lightweight composite materials that improve fuel economy without sacrificing structural integrity.

Key Market Challenges

High Purchase and Ownership Costs

One of the primary barriers to widespread adoption of all-terrain vehicles is the high upfront cost, particularly for models equipped with advanced features. In many markets, ATVs are viewed as discretionary purchases, and the price sensitivity of consumers limits potential growth, especially in lower-income segments. Beyond the purchase cost, ongoing ownership expenses such as fuel, maintenance, repairs, and insurance can be considerable. Specialized components like suspension systems, all-terrain tires, and performance engines often demand expert servicing and regular upkeep, which adds to the long-term expenditure. For commercial users, the cost of customizing ATVs for specific industrial applications can further increase total investment. While financing and leasing options are expanding, they remain less prevalent compared to other vehicle segments, limiting affordability. 

Limited Regulatory Framework and Safety Awareness

The absence of standardized regulations governing ATV usage contributes to inconsistent safety practices and limited user education. In many regions, ATVs are used on varied terrain types without any mandatory safety training or licensing requirements, leading to increased accident rates and liability issues. The informal use of ATVs in both recreational and utility settings means that many users operate these vehicles without proper understanding of their handling characteristics, increasing the likelihood of rollovers, collisions, or mechanical misuse. The lack of infrastructure for designated ATV trails or routes also leads to environmental degradation and conflicts with other land uses. Insurance coverage and legal protections for ATV users are not always clearly defined, creating financial risks in the event of accidents or damage.      

Key Market Trends

Electrification of ATV Powertrains

The push toward electric mobility is beginning to influence the all-terrain vehicle market, with manufacturers launching electric and hybrid ATV models to meet changing consumer and environmental expectations. These electric models offer several advantages over traditional internal combustion engine counterparts, such as reduced emissions, quieter operation, lower maintenance requirements, and better torque delivery at low speeds, making them ideal for both recreational and professional use. Electrified ATVs are especially appealing in settings where noise reduction is important, such as wildlife reserves or residential recreational parks. Technological improvements in battery performance and durability are enabling longer range and faster charging times, making electric ATVs more viable for extended off-road use. 

Integration of Smart Connectivity Features

The incorporation of smart technology in all-terrain vehicles is reshaping the user experience and operational efficiency of modern ATVs. GPS-enabled navigation, real-time vehicle diagnostics, terrain mapping, and connectivity with smartphones or tablets are becoming increasingly common. These features allow riders to monitor engine performance, battery health, and system alerts, reducing the risk of breakdowns during off-road trips. Commercial users benefit from fleet management solutions that track vehicle usage, location, and maintenance cycles, optimizing resource allocation and uptime. Advanced models are offering touchscreen displays, Bluetooth communication systems, and even mobile app integration, transforming the ATV from a mechanical tool into a connected mobility solution. These technologies enhance safety by providing alerts on terrain hazards or rollover risks and support route planning in remote locations.

Growing Customization and Modular Design Options

Customization is becoming a defining trend in the all-terrain vehicle market, with users demanding personalized features to meet specific use cases and preferences. Whether for recreational riders seeking aesthetic modifications or commercial operators requiring utility attachments, modular designs are enabling greater flexibility in ATV configuration. Manufacturers are now offering factory-built packages and dealer-installed kits that cater to diverse applications, from snow plows and cargo racks to winches and LED lighting systems. The modularity extends to seating options, drive modes, suspension tuning, and powertrain variations, allowing consumers to select configurations tailored to terrain conditions, weather, and riding intensity. This trend aligns with the broader consumer desire for products that reflect individuality and performance needs. It also supports sustainability by enabling upgrades without complete vehicle replacement, extending product life cycles.   

Segmental Insights

Application Type Insights

In 2024, the agriculture segment emerged as the dominant application type in the Middle East & Africa all-terrain vehicle market. The increasing need for mechanized solutions to manage large tracts of farmland and the demand for efficient mobility across uneven terrains significantly boosted the adoption of ATVs in agricultural operations. For instance, the Hafr Al Batin “livestock city” project, valued at SAR 9 billion (approximately $2.4 billion), aims to fulfill 30 % of Saudi Arabia’s redmeat demand. It includes infrastructure for livestock rearing, feed production, a veterinary hospital, meat processing, and solar power generation (15 billion kWh annually), and will produce 140,000 L of milk daily and 1.5 million m² of leather annually, while creating over 13,000 local jobs in the province. Farmers and agricultural workers are leveraging these vehicles for tasks such as spraying, transporting tools and feed, livestock management, and patrolling vast areas of land. The ability of ATVs to navigate through rough soil, muddy fields, and hilly regions without requiring specialized infrastructure made them especially valuable in optimizing farm productivity. Their cost-effectiveness, fuel efficiency, and compact design compared to traditional tractors or trucks provided a practical alternative for small to mid-sized operations.

Country Insights

In 2024, South Africa led the Middle East & Africa all-terrain vehicle market by region, driven by strong demand across both recreational and utility-based applications. The country exhibited a mature off-road vehicle culture supported by established user communities, tourism infrastructure, and a wide range of terrains ideal for ATV use. From mountainous landscapes to open plains and forests, the environment offered ample opportunities for adventure activities, which fueled widespread interest in off-road riding. For instance, South Africa recorded a major tourism milestone in 2023 by surpassing 8 million inbound trips, marking a more than 40% increase from the previous year and reaching around 90% of pre-pandemic levels. The tourism surge generated over ZAR 100 billion (approximately USD 5.3 billion) in inbound tourism receipts. With strong momentum, the country is projected to exceed 10 million inbound trips in 2024, signaling a full recovery to pre-COVID travel volumes.

Turkey emerged as another significant market for all-terrain vehicles in 2024, supported by growing recreational interest and rising military procurement. For instance, in 2024, Turkey increased its military spending by 12%, reaching $25 billion and ranking 17th globally, amid a broader global surge that pushed total military expenditure to a record $2.718 trillion—the sharpest annual rise since the Cold War. This marked a 110% increase in Turkey’s defense budget since 2015, reflecting its intensified focus on regional security challenges and strategic military development. Defence spending accounted for 1.9% of Turkey’s GDP, placing it among the fastest-growing military budgets in NATO, even though it remained just below the alliance’s 2% GDP guideline. The country’s varied geography, ranging from rugged mountains to expansive forests, created strong demand for ATVs in both civilian and tactical settings. Enthusiasts participated in off-road adventure events and sports competitions, which helped cultivate a well-established user base. In the defense and border security segments, ATVs were adopted for their ability to navigate difficult terrains, particularly in remote or mountainous areas where quick mobility and terrain adaptability were critical.

Saudi Arabia also showed strong momentum in the all-terrain vehicle market in 2024, primarily driven by the country’s expanding off-road tourism and leisure sectors. Desert terrains and expansive open spaces supported the popularity of dune bashing, desert safaris, and motorsport events, all of which required high-performance ATVs. The country witnessed growing consumer interest in outdoor recreational activities, which translated into a surge in vehicle purchases by individuals and tour operators. ATVs were also utilized in infrastructure inspection and oil field support operations, especially in remote areas, enhancing their utility value.

Recent Developments

  • ​In 2025, Morocco received its first Oshkosh M-ATV armored vehicles for desert units in Zagora, boosting its military mobility and protection in harsh terrains. The vehicles offer advanced ballistic and mine-resistant features, marking a key step in Morocco’s defense modernization.
  • At SAHA 2024, Turkish company Ashen Savunma unveiled the M-571 all-terrain tracked vehicle prototype. Equipped with a 360 hp V8 engine, amphibious capability, and modular design, the M-571 supports roles from troop transport to surveillance, offering remote control, 360° cameras, and CBRN sensor integration for versatile military operations.
  • In January 2025, Finnish company SISU unveiled the GTT all-terrain vehicle at the SecD-Day event in Helsinki. Built on the Bronco platform, the modular 4×4 vehicle supports various roles with a 5-ton payload and quick-swap mission modules, optimized for extreme Nordic conditions and local production.
  • In January 2026, Honda announced its 2026 FourTrax ATV lineup, including the Rancher, Foreman 4×4, and Rubicon models. With prices starting at $6,249, the updated models feature new accessories, 420cc and 518cc engines, and options like DCT, EPS, and independent rear suspension for versatile work and trail use.
